Nonfull-queue routing property for minimum loss policies

Consider the static-routing optimization problem

minimizeπΠ~SRλEπ[kK(1A~k)1{X~k=nk}],\operatorname*{\textup{minimize}}_{\boldsymbol{\pi} \in \widetilde{\boldsymbol{\Pi}}^{\textup{SR}}} \lambda {\mathsf{E}}^{\boldsymbol{\pi}}\left[\sum_{k \in \mathbb{K}} \big(1-\widetilde{A}_k\big)1_{\{\widetilde{X}_k=n_k\}}\right],

where Π~SR\widetilde{\boldsymbol{\Pi}}^{\textup{SR}} is the class of stationary randomized policies that route every arrival to some queue, possibly a full queue. Nonfull-queue routing property. An optimal policy routes an arrival to a nonfull queue, if any is available. This property would establish the equivalence between the reformulated problem allowing arrivals to be routed to full queues and the original admissible-routing problem; its status is not determined by the supplied text.
